Understanding AC Power Packs
An AC power pack is an essential component in powering electronic devices, offering a reliable and efficient source of electrical energy. These devices convert alternating current (AC) from a wall outlet into the required voltage and current, which is then used to operate various electronic devices. Whether used in industrial settings, home electronics, or office equipment, the significance of AC power packs continues to expand as technology advances.
Types of AC Power Packs
AC power packs come in various types, tailored for specific applications and electrical requirements. Understanding these types can help users select the appropriate power pack for their needs:
- Wall-Mounted AC Power Packs: These are fixed units usually installed directly into wall outlets. Ideal for low- to moderate-power devices, they offer a compact solution.
- Desktop Models: These portable units are designed to sit on a desk or workbench and are commonly used for powering laptops, routers, and smaller electronics.
- Industrial AC Power Packs: Built for heavy-duty applications, these power packs provide high-capacity output to support machinery and large equipment in factories.
- Custom AC Power Packs: These are tailored solutions designed for specific applications, capable of handling unique voltage and current requirements.
Features and Applications of AC Power Packs
Modern AC power packs are equipped with numerous features that enhance their functionality and user experience, making them suitable for a range of applications:
- Voltage Regulation: Ensures stable output voltage, protecting connected devices from voltage spikes.
- Overload Protection: Safeguards devices against power surges and overloads, extending their lifespan.
- Compact Design: Many power packs are designed to be space-efficient, making them easy to integrate into any workspace.
- Wide Compatibility: AC power packs can be used for many devices, including electronics, control systems, LED lights, and more.
Given their ability to supply consistent and reliable power, AC power packs are commonly used in:
- Computers and peripherals
- Telecommunications equipment
- Medical devices
- Home appliances
Advantages of Using AC Power Packs
The benefits of utilizing AC power packs are numerous, catering to both individual users and businesses:
- Efficiency: AC power packs convert power with minimal loss, ensuring that devices receive the optimal amount of energy for operation.
- Safety: With built-in safety features, such as fuses and thermal shutdown capabilities, these power packs minimize the risk of damage and injury.
- Cost-Effective: By investing in a quality AC power pack, users can save on energy costs and extend the lifespan of their electronic devices.
- Versatile Usage: AC power packs serve a broad range of devices and applications, making them a versatile choice for both personal and commercial use.
